Integrated Sawing and Machining Center Sets New Industry Standard

Rattunde Corporation introduces the ACS + CFMcurve integrated sawing and machining center, an exciting new technology, at the IMTS show, McCormick Place in Chicago, from September 13-18, in the North Hall Booth #6725. A fully operational system will be producing a variety of parts, demonstrating the flexibility of this manufacturing center. 
The ACS Sawing Machine is the new industry standard for cold saws. It utilizes a proprietary sawing algorithm with servo motor controlled feed to continuously adjust critical sawing parameters during each cut. The results are the fastest sawing times, best surface finish and longest blade life available on the market. 
The CFMcurve machining center is a patented process that simultaneously machines each workpiece end using 12 independent servo-controlled axes. Options include: threading, boring, profile turning, grooving, radius edges and angled chamfering. Programming screens guide operators for quick setup on even the most complex part geometry. No special programming is required. 
Precision parts are made in one continuous process with no operator intervention. Bundles of mill length stock, up to 16.5 meters long, are placed in an automatic loader, individually separated and fed to the sawing process. Cut parts are transferred to the CFMcurve machine for precise finishing. Utilizing advanced controls, linear ball screws and servo motors, all mechanical motion is seamlessly integrated into the machine design for full process control.

Rattunde’s Cold Saw Cutting Technology Guarantees Faultless Products.

The German solid bar and tube cold saw cutting specialist Rattunde & Co GmbH (Ludwigslust, Germany) offers numerous, and often patented, workpiece measuring systems for their solid bar and tube cold saw machining centers. These robust, yet precise, measuring systems operate with minimal standard deviation. During the cold saw cutting cycle, Rattunde measuring systems can inspect workpiece length, circular runout, end squareness, outside diameter, wall thickness and much more; ensuring zero defect parts for even the tightest tolerances.

Solid Bar and Tube Cold Saw Cutting Faster Than Blinking!

Our ACS® Cold Saw Cut Machining Centers rank internationally among the leading solutions in solid bar and tube cold sawing technology.  The modular design and robust construction allow for ease of operation and a high degree of reliability, resulting in unparalleled productivity and a fast return on investment.  Customers can now achieve their goals even faster with the newly released, next generation of Rattunde ACS® Cold Saw Cut Machining Centers.

Did you know that humans blink about 10 to 15 times per minute on average? That is roughly one blink every four to six seconds.  Blinking more often would be too exhausting and should therefore be avoided. We advise against attempting to blink as fast as our ACS® cold saw machining centers cut – they cycle at a time of slightly over one second depending on the model.

Our customers depend on progressive and effective sawing technology. “To stand still is to fall back” is an old adage within the field of technology. It is with this in mind that we have continued to develop our machines. Our most recent undertaking was to increase productivity – because we develop and produce almost everything in-house, our efforts were soon crowned with success.  Central to these productivity improvements was the incorporation of new hardware to optimize workpiece handling.

In order to maximize the advantages of the new productivity, we have also equipped the latest generation of machines with new control software.  For example, we can now achieve a cycle time of 1.1 seconds on the ACS® + BDM Cold Saw Machining Centre (Cold saw cutting and brush-deburring).

Cycle time 1.1 seconds

This represents an increase in productivity of at least 23% compared to the previous generation of saw machining centers.  In fact, 3000 parts per hour can be cut (using a reference tube of Ø 30mm  x 2mm wall  x 125mm long – E 355 (St52) material and starting master length of 6500mm). This includes length measuring, of course. The cycles naturally take a little longer on ACS® Cold Saw Cut Machining Centers that have additional or more complex functions.

As another example, when sawing with subsequent chamfering (ACS® + CFM); a cycle time of 1.45 seconds can be achieved for workpieces that are cut, faced and finished with an inside/outside chamfer of 0.5mm x 45°. This corresponds to 2447 machined parts per hour (using a reference tube of Ø 30mm x 2mm wall x 38 mm long), or an increase in productivity of at least 21% compared to the previous generation of cold saw cut machining centers.

Although earlier generations of machines can be upgraded with the new technology in theory, this must be examined on a case-by-case basis due to their complexity. Indeed, our latest generation machines provide our customers with an effective means to be a full step ahead of the competition.

Incidentally, the speed of a blink is 300 to 400 milliseconds. Unfortunately we are not yet able to cut that fast.
